What Coastal Exposure Does to Siding Over Time
Salt Air and Corrosion
Airborne salt settles on every exterior surface near the water, including siding, trim, and — critically — the fasteners holding it all on. Salt accelerates corrosion in unprotected metal, which is why fastener selection and flashing details matter more in Cortez than they would in a landlocked neighborhood. Siding that looks fine on the surface can be undermined by corroding nails or hidden metal components years before the visible material gives out.
Wind-Driven Rain and Water Intrusion
Storms coming off the Gulf don't just bring rain — they drive it sideways under laps, around trim, and into any gap a standard installation might leave. Water that gets behind siding and sits against wall sheathing is one of the most common causes of rot and mold in coastal homes, and it's almost always traceable to a flashing or clearance mistake made during installation, not a flaw in the siding material itself.
Year-Round UV Exposure
Florida's sun is intense on any home, but homes near open water get reflected UV off the water's surface in addition to direct sun. Paint and lesser finishes chalk, fade, and crack faster under that kind of exposure. Siding with a weak factory finish will show uneven color and surface breakdown well before a homeowner expects to be repainting.
Why We Install James Hardie and Not the Alternatives
Homeowners in Cortez are often comparing quotes that include vinyl, LP SmartSide (engineered wood), or other fiber cement brands. We don't install any of those, and it's worth explaining why rather than just stating a preference.
Vinyl
Vinyl is affordable and easy to install, and in low-wind, low-sun environments it can perform reasonably well. In a coastal wind zone like Cortez, vinyl's weaknesses show up faster: it can distort or warp under intense, reflected sun, and its wind resistance depends heavily on rigid, code-rated installation that's easy to shortcut. It's also a poor match for a community where wind-driven rain testing matters — vinyl relies on the wall behind it to do most of the water-shedding work, since its seams and laps are not sealed the way fiber cement can be detailed.
Engineered Wood (LP SmartSide) and Untreated Wood
Engineered wood siding and traditional wood or primed spruce products are wood-based, which means they are inherently more vulnerable to moisture than a cement-based product. In a high-humidity, salt-air environment with regular wind-driven rain, any breach in the coating or caulking gives moisture a path into a wood substrate — and once that starts, it's an ongoing maintenance issue, not a one-time fix. These products can be installed correctly and last a long time inland; on the water in Cortez, we don't think the moisture risk is worth it.
Other Fiber Cement Brands
Not all fiber cement is engineered the same way. James Hardie makes region-specific formulations — its HZ5 product line is engineered for hot, humid, high-moisture climates like Florida's, with a formulation intended to resist moisture-related damage better than a generic, one-size-fits-all fiber cement board. Combined with a factory-applied ColorPlus finish (rather than field-applied paint), it gives a coastal home a more consistent, longer-lasting exterior with a warranty structure that backs both the material and the finish.

What a Correct Installation Involves
Most siding failures we're called out to inspect trace back to installation shortcuts, not the material itself. In a coastal wind zone, the margin for error is smaller. A correct job includes:
Flashing and Water Management
Proper flashing at windows, doors, roof lines, and any wall penetration is what actually keeps wind-driven rain out — the siding is the visible layer, but the water management behind it does the real work. This includes correct house wrap installation, properly lapped flashing (so water always sheds outward and downward), and sealed penetrations for vents, pipes, and fixtures.
Fastening for Wind Resistance
Fastener type, spacing, and placement all affect how siding performs in high wind. Manatee County's building code requirements reflect the region's wind exposure, and correct fastening — the right nail type, driven to the right depth, at the right stud spacing — is what keeps siding attached during a wind event rather than just looking attached on a calm day.
Clearances and Joints
Siding needs proper clearance from grade, roof lines, decks, and other transitions so water has somewhere to go instead of wicking into the bottom edge of a board. Butt joints and seams need to be treated correctly — caulked and painted per manufacturer specification, not just butted together — or they become the first place moisture gets in.
- House wrap and flashing installed and inspected before any siding goes up
- Manufacturer-specified fastener type and spacing, not a generic substitute
- Proper clearance maintained at grade, roofline, and deck intersections
- All joints and penetrations sealed per Hardie's written installation specifications
- Trim and siding installed as a matched system, not mixed with mismatched materials

What to Ask a Siding Contractor Before You Hire
Cortez homeowners get quotes from a wide range of contractors, and not all of them are set up to install fiber cement correctly. Before signing anything, it's worth asking:
- Are you manufacturer-certified or specifically trained to install James Hardie products?
- Will you inspect and repair sheathing before installing new siding, not just cover over it?
- What's your fastening schedule, and does it meet Manatee County's wind code requirements?
- Is the warranty backed by the manufacturer, the installer, or both — and what does it actually cover?
- Can you walk me through how you'll flash windows, doors, and roof transitions?
